思潮课程 / 操作系统 / 正文

windows运用程序,技能选型与最佳实践

2024-12-23操作系统 阅读 4

Windows运用程序一般指的是在Microsoft Windows操作系统上运转的各种软件程序。这些程序可所以简略的桌面东西,如计算器、记事本,也可所以杂乱的商业软件,如Microsoft Office、Adobe Photoshop等。此外,还包含各种游戏、教育软件、安全软件等。

Windows运用程序的装置和运转一般需求遵从必定的进程,如:

1. 下载或购买运用程序的装置包。2. 双击装置包,依照提示进行装置。3. 装置完成后,一般能够在“开端”菜单或桌面上找到该运用程序的快捷方式。4. 双击快捷方式即可运转运用程序。

在运转Windows运用程序时,还需求注意一些安全性和兼容性问题,如:

1. 保证运用程序来自可信任的来历,以避免病毒或歹意软件的损害。2. 保证操作系统和运用程序的版别兼容,以避免运转时呈现过错。3. 定时更新操作系统和运用程序,以取得最新的功用和安全性修正。

总归,Windows运用程序是Windows操作系统上不可或缺的一部分,为用户供给了各种功用和便当。

深化解析Windows运用程序开发:技能选型与最佳实践

跟着信息技能的飞速发展,Windows运用程序作为企业级和个人用户常用的软件类型,其开发技能也在不断演进。本文将深化探讨Windows运用程序开发的技能选型、开发流程以及最佳实践,协助开发者更好地了解和把握Windows运用程序的开发。

WinForms:WinForms是Windows运用程序开发的传统技能,具有丰厚的控件和杰出的兼容性。适用于开发桌面运用程序,特别是那些需求与操作系统严密集成的运用。

WPF(Windows Presentation Foundation):WPF是微软推出的新一代UI结构,供给了强壮的图形处理才能和丰厚的控件。适用于开发具有杂乱用户界面的运用程序。

UWP(Universal Windows Platform):UWP是微软推出的跨渠道开发结构,支撑Windows 10、Windows 10 Mobile、Xbox One等设备。适用于开发需求跨渠道布置的运用程序。

Electron:Electron是一个运用JavaScript、HTML和CSS构建桌面运用程序的结构。适用于已有Web前端开发经历的团队,能够快速开发跨渠道的运用程序。

Windows运用程序的开发流程一般包含以下进程:

需求剖析:明晰运用程序的功用、功用、用户界面等方面的需求。

技能选型:依据需求剖析成果,挑选适宜的技能计划。

规划:规划运用程序的架构、用户界面和数据库等。

编码:依据规划文档,编写运用程序的代码。

测验:对运用程序进行功用、功用、兼容性等方面的测验。

布置:将运用程序布置到方针设备或服务器。

保护:对运用程序进行定时更新和保护,保证其安稳运转。

遵从规划标准:遵从微软的规划标准,保证运用程序具有杰出的用户体会。

代码标准:编写明晰、易读、易保护的代码,遵从代码标准。

版别操控:运用版别操控系统(如Git)办理代码,便利代码的协作和版别办理。

单元测验:编写单元测验,保证代码的质量和安稳性。

功用优化:对运用程序进行功用优化,进步其运转功率。

安全防护:加强运用程序的安全防护,避免歹意进犯。

Windows运用程序开发是一个杂乱的进程,需求开发者具有丰厚的技能知识和实践经历。经过合理的技能选型、标准的开发流程和最佳实践,能够保证Windows运用程序的质量和安稳性。期望本文能对Windows运用程序开发者有所协助。

猜你喜欢